About PF & ESIC Registration in Darbhanga
In Darbhanga, the registration process for Provident Fund (PF) and Employee State Insurance Corporation (ESIC) is essential for businesses aiming to ensure the welfare of their employees. PF is a savings scheme that provides financial security to employees after retirement, while ESIC offers health insurance benefits to workers and their dependents.
Employers with a workforce exceeding a certain threshold are mandated to register for these schemes under the Employees' Provident Fund Organisation (EPFO) and the ESIC, respectively. The registration process involves submitting specific documents, including a valid business certificate, employee details, and bank account information.
The benefits of PF and ESIC registration are manifold, offering employees safety in financial matters and healthcare, thereby fostering a productive work environment. Businesses in Darbhanga are encouraged to prioritize these registrations to comply with legal requirements and contribute to their employees' overall well-being.

4. Tax Benefits
Another attractive benefit of PF and ESIC registration in Darbhanga is the potential for tax deductions. Contributions made toward PF are eligible for tax deductions under Section 80C of the Income Tax Act, making it a financially savvy option for both employees and employers. Additionally, business expenses related to ESIC contributions can also be claimed as deductions, reducing the overall tax burden.

Requirements for PF & ESIC Registration in Darbhanga
Before initiating the registration process, businesses in Darbhanga must prepare the following requirements:
- Business Registration Document: Proof of business registration like LLC, Partnership Deed, or Proprietorship Certificate.
- PAN Card: Permanent Account Number of the business for tax purposes.
- Employee Information: Details of employees that include names, ID proof, and addresses to calculate contribution amounts.
- Bank Account Details: A valid bank account in the name of the business for transactions related to PF and ESIC.
By ensuring that all these requirements are met, the registration process can be significantly expedited.
